Planning a trip from Falls City, NE to Omaha, NE? This 100.2-mile drive will take you approximately 2 hours and 5 minutes, making it a perfect day trip without the need for an overnight stay. The route primarily utilizes I-29 and Highway 67, with a significant 73% of the journey on highways. You can expect a fuel cost of around $16 for this relatively short distance. This drive is characterized as highway-focused, meaning you'll spend a good portion of your time on faster-paced roads. With 73% of the route on highways, expect smooth sailing for much of the journey. The longest uninterrupted stretch you'll encounter is 56.8 miles, primarily on I-29, allowing for a solid period of consistent driving. While it's a highway-centric experience, the inclusion of Highway 67 and 648 Avenue adds a touch of local road feel without significantly slowing you down.
